Friedrich Wilhelm Nietzsche

Quote of Friedrich Wilhelm Nietzsche - The essence of all beautiful art...


Biography - Friedrich Wilhelm Nietzsche:

German philosopher, cultural critic, composer, poet and philologist.
Born: 1844 - Died: 1900

The essence of all beautiful art, all great art, is gratitude.



Translation

Translation

(German, French)



German
Die ganze schöne, die ganze große Kunst gehört hierher: Beider Wesen ist Dankbarkeit.

French
Tout art vraiment beau, tout art vraiment grand a pour essence la gratitude.
